Active Website Providers
Vercel hosts the website and its first-party contact endpoint. Before a request is delivered, that endpoint checks the request origin and size, validates and normalizes the listed fields, and uses a hidden honeypot plus a form-age check to reduce automated abuse. Completion speed alone is not used to discard a request. The form-age marker is not a visitor identifier and is not sent to Formspree. The application does not forward the visitor's IP address as a contact-form field.
After those checks, Formspree processes the accepted contact-form fields over HTTPS so the request can be delivered to Trusty Rusty. Vercel may also process ordinary request information, such as IP address, browser and device headers, requested path, and request timing, to operate and protect the service.

The active website contact form is processed by Formspree. The first-party endpoint sends Formspree only the validated fields listed above and the limited attribution fields, plus an empty provider honeypot field. It does not send the internal form-start timing marker. The site uses the honeypot and form-age check without adding an advertising cookie, fingerprint, or application-level visitor profile. If JavaScript is unavailable and a validation or provider error occurs, the same-origin response can prefill the submitted fields for a retry; it is marked no-store and noindex and does not place those values in the URL or a persistent browser store.
Trusty Rusty currently uses Vercel Web Analytics for anonymized, cookie-free page views, visited paths, and referring sites. The site also contains privacy-limited instrumentation for aggregate actions such as call clicks, text clicks, quote-form starts, validation attempts, successful submissions, and submission errors; Vercel accepts and reports those custom events only on plans that support them. Custom event data is limited to the original first-party landing-page path and a grouped source such as direct, organic, referral, UTM, or a supported AI assistant. Query strings, authentication routes, contact details, ZIP codes, and project descriptions are removed or excluded from analytics. See Vercel's Web Analytics privacy information.
